Default very loud clunking/banging noise when engaging

new here guys so please bear with me...have a 01 z28..auto..stock....one day i went to go start the car i noticed the oil pressure gauge jumping up and down...then zero...then the car would idle wierd..turned the car off and turned on the car it would do the same....oil pump out...(problem solved--just get a new one)..but after all that happend i turn on the car...shifted the gear into drive and it makes a very loud banging and clunking noise... into every gear...????? it makes that loud noise when its trying to engage...but it engages.. any ideas why...thanks in advance..sorry for the long message

Check trans mount, and drive shaft u joints first.

check drivehaft end where it meet to the rear diff check the play

Aww man..so I checked the things u guys told me to check and u were dead on..the tranny mount was all split up..worst of all one of the bolt is missing from the back where the driveshaft meets the diff..thanks for the help guys..much appreciated
